Dear Fourth Class Students, My Learner ID is about YOU. It invites you to tell everyone about you: your strengths, your world, your wishes and dreams, what you like about school and how you like to learn. My Learner ID helps you think about how you can grow as a learner and gives you ideas about how to improve your learning. At the end of the year, you will know more about how you learn best and so will those who work with you.

Have fun and enjoy!

Peer-Assessment Checklists Editing Checklist

Yes

Has the writer used ...

Needs to be rechecked

Punctuation: At the end of each sentence? For direct speech or direct quotes? Does the writer’s writing make sense?

Capital letters: At the beginning of each sentence? For proper nouns (people, places, etc.)?

Spelling: A dictionary?

Grammar: Little words? Apostrophes correctly?

Comprehension: Beginning, middle and end? Was anything forgotten? Is the writing in order?

Presentation: Is handwriting clear and neat?
